The SouthWest Indiana Organization of Nurse Executives
The purpose of the Southwest Indiana Organization of Nurse Executives (SWIONE) is to provide a strong organization of nurse leaders in the southwest Indiana region by promoting the professional development of nursing leaders, creating a public awareness of current nursing issues, and supporting critical healthcare issues, which will affect the nursing profession in a positive manner.


Dr. Jo Manion leads over 300 nurse managers and leaders in a discussion on Creating a Positive Health Care Workplace: The Leaders' Role at the 2007 Nursing Management conference held at the University of Southern Indiana in Evansville.



The panel of nurse leaders as part of the WNIN town hall forum on nursing titled Who will Care For Us? televised on May 8th. The program was funded by a IONE grant.
